SF6 gas testing equipment manufacturers play a vital role in ensuring the safety and efficiency of high-voltage electrical systems worldwide. These specialized devices detect purity, leaks, decomposition, and moisture in sulfur hexafluoride gas, critical for gas-insulated switchgear and circuit breakers.

The SF6 gas analyzer market reached $205 million in 2025 and projects a 5.7% CAGR through 2033, driven by rising demand for reliable power transmission. Stringent environmental regulations on SF6 emissions, a potent greenhouse gas, push utilities to adopt advanced SF6 gas testing equipment from leading manufacturers. Asia-Pacific leads growth due to infrastructure booms in China and India, while Europe and North America focus on compliance with leak detection standards.

Global adoption of SF6 gas handling equipment surges as power grids expand, with portable SF6 analyzers gaining traction for field use. Manufacturers innovate with multi-gas testers measuring purity, humidity, and byproducts like SO2 and HF simultaneously. Demand for SF6 density monitors and recovery systems rises amid sustainability mandates.

Core Technology in SF6 Testers

SF6 gas testing equipment relies on infrared spectroscopy for purity measurement, avoiding chemical reactions for longevity up to 10 years. Advanced models use ARM processors and high-speed ADCs for real-time data on decomposition products like SO2, H2S, and CO. Non-dispersive infrared sensors in SF6 leak detectors provide ppm-level sensitivity, ideal for early fault detection in GIS.

Electrochemical cells in moisture testers ensure dew point accuracy within -20°C to 60°C, while vacuum refill devices from manufacturers support SF6 gas recovery per EPA guidelines. These technologies enable SF6 gas handling equipment to meet evolving standards for green energy transitions.

Common Questions on SF6 Testing

What does SF6 gas testing equipment measure? It assesses purity, moisture, density, and decomposition like SO2 in high-voltage gear.

How accurate are SF6 purity analyzers? Leading models offer ±0.2% precision, compliant with international standards.
